php循环破坏了我的CSS外观是因为在循环中输出HTML代码时,可能会导致CSS样式失效或混乱。这是因为循环中重复输出相同的HTML元素,导致CSS样式被覆盖或重复应用。
解决这个问题的方法有以下几种:
- 使用合适的CSS选择器:确保CSS选择器的范围仅限于需要样式化的元素,避免将样式应用于不需要的元素。
- 使用唯一的标识符:在循环中为每个HTML元素添加唯一的标识符,例如给元素添加一个唯一的class或id,以便可以针对性地应用CSS样式。
- 使用CSS伪类选择器:利用CSS伪类选择器,如:nth-child()或:nth-of-type(),来选择循环中的特定元素,以便对其应用特定的样式。
- 使用内联样式:在循环中使用内联样式,将CSS样式直接应用于HTML元素的style属性上,确保每个元素都有独立的样式。
- 调整循环结构:根据具体情况,调整循环结构,避免在循环中重复输出相同的HTML元素,或者将CSS样式应用于循环外的父元素。
总结起来,解决php循环破坏CSS外观的关键是合理使用CSS选择器、唯一标识符、伪类选择器、内联样式以及调整循环结构。根据具体情况选择合适的方法来修复CSS外观问题。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云服务器(CVM):提供弹性计算能力,满足各类业务需求。产品介绍链接
- 腾讯云云数据库MySQL版:可提供高性能、可扩展的MySQL数据库服务。产品介绍链接
- 腾讯云CDN:提供全球加速、缓存分发服务,加速网站访问。产品介绍链接
- 腾讯云云函数(SCF):无服务器函数计算服务,帮助开发者更轻松地构建和管理应用。产品介绍链接
- 腾讯云人工智能服务:提供丰富的人工智能能力,如图像识别、语音识别、自然语言处理等。产品介绍链接